I really wanted my first nail look of the year to focus on the 2017 Pantone Colour of the Year - Greenery! 
Manicure Monday - Colour of the Year "Greenery" Nails!

This colour feels really bright to me as a Winter nail look - but I decided to keep the nail art simple and focus mainly on the colour itself (although my husband told me that these look like marijuana leaves, but I was absolutely going for a multi-color starburst look!)



The colours I used for this week's are:
-Quo by Orly Instant Artist nail art polish in white
-L.A. Colors Art Deco green nail art polish
-OPI nail lacquer in "Greenade"
-also used Formula X nail cleanser, base coat, and top coat

I painted 2 coats of Greenade as the base, and then using the white nail art polish created 5 diagonal lines all with the same start point. Then, I went just beside the white with a darker green polish!
